Three process parameters of thermal transfer film
May 11, 2022
Thermal transfer film has its own unique properties. In order to obtain the ideal hot stamping effect, the best temperature, pressure and speed must be strictly controlled. It has three strict process parameters:
1. Determination of temperature: when the temperature is too low, the hot stamping will not be able to be applied or the hot stamping will not be strong, and the imprint will become flowery; will bubble. To determine the best hot stamping temperature should consider the following factors: pressure, speed, area, room temperature and so on. The hot stamping temperature generally ranges from 140°C to 180°C. Once the optimum temperature is determined, it should be kept constant, and the temperature difference should fluctuate within ±2°C.
2. Determination of pressure: The hot stamping pressure is generally 4-6 kg/cm2. If the pressure is too small, the hot stamping film cannot be adhered to the substrate, which reduces the fastness; if the pressure is too large, the compression deformation of the substrate will increase, resulting in deformation of the pattern and thinning of the printed layer. When hot stamping complex and uneven products, it is necessary to pay more attention to the uniformity of each pressure point, and the pressure angle between the hot stamping wheel and the substrate is required to be higher.
3. Determination of speed: It should be determined according to the hot stamping area, and the power of heating temperature should be considered at the same time. Generally, the speed is first, then the pressure is determined, and finally the temperature is determined.
